Important Notes
Danger
When loosening the compact system steam or hot water might escape!
This presents the risk of severe scalding all over the body!
It is therefore essential not to dismantle the equipment unless the boiler pressure is veri-
fied to be 0 bar.
The equipment becomes hot during operation.
Risk of severe burns to hands and arms.
Before carrying out installation and maintenance work make sure that the equipment is
cold.
The terminal strip of the NRGS 11-2, NRGS 16-2 is live during operation.
This presents the danger of electric shock!
Cut off power supply before mounting or removing the housing cover!
Safety note
The equipment must only be installed and commissioned by qualified and competent staff.
Retrofitting and maintenance work must only be performed by qualified staff who - through adequate
training - have achieved a recognised level of competence.
Attention
The name plate specifies the technical features of the equipment. Do not commission or
operate any item of equipment that does not bear its specific name plate.
Usage for the intended purpose
Use the compact system NRGS 11-2, NRGT 16-2 as water level controller / limiter in, e. g, steam boilers
and (pressurised) hot water installations as well as in condensate and feedwater tanks.

Function
The NRGS 11-2, NRGS 16-2 is a compact-type system consisting of a level electrode with four tips and
an integrated level switching controller. For the correct functioning of the equipment the water must
have a minimum conductivity of >0.5 µS/cm at 25 °C.
The length of the individual electrode tips determines the switchpoints for the respective water levels.
The equipment monitors the water level by sensing whether the electrode tips are exposed or im-
mersed and - by energizing or de-energizing the controller output contact - switches the feedwater
pump on or off. The LED for pump is illuminated when the equipment switches the feedwater pump on.
When the water level falls below the low level, the two MIN electrode tips are exposed and after the
de-energizing delay the equipment switches the MIN output contacts. The safety circuit for the heating
will be opened after the de-energizing delay and the two MIN LED are illuminated.
A MIN alarm can be simulated by pressing the test button.
The heating will be switched off and interlocked. To reset the interlock the MIN electrode tips must
enter the water again and the button “Reset” must be pushed.

Technical data
Type approval no.
TÜV · WR/WB · xx-392
Service pressure
NRGS 11-2: 6 bar at 159 °C, NRGS 16-2: 32 barg at 238 °C
Mechanical connection
Screwed G 1, EN ISO 228-1
Materials
Terminal box 3.2161 G AlSi8Cu3
Sheath 1.4301 X5 CrNi18-10
Screw-in body 1.4571 X6 CrNiMoTi17-12-2
Electrode tips 1.4571 X6 CrNiMoTi17-12-2
Insulation
PTFE
Spacer disc PTFE
Electrode tips
Lengths available: 500, 1000, 1500 mm

6
Supply voltage
230 V +/– 10%, 50/60 Hz
115 V +/– 10%, 50/60 Hz
24 V +/– 10%, 50/60 Hz (optional)
Power consumption
5 VA
Fuse
external 63 mA , slow-blow, at 230 V and 115 V,
external 150 mA slow-blow at 24 V.
internal thermal fuse Tmax = 102 °C
Response sensitivity (electrical conductivity of water at 25 °C)
>0.5 ...< 1000 µS/cm or >10 ...< 10 000 µS/cm (switch-selectable)
Electrode voltage
10 Vss
Output
2 volt-free relay contacts, 8 A 250 V AC / 30 V DC cos f= 1
De-energizing delay: 3 sec. (MIN alarm)
1 volt-free relay contact, 8 A 250 V AC / 30 V DC cos ϕ= 1
(e. g. feedwater pump ON).
Provide inductive loads with RC combinations according to manufacturer’s specification to ensure
interference suppression.
Indicators and adjustors
2 red LEDs for signalling “Low water level”, 1 green LED for “Pump ON”.
1 four-pole code switch for selecting the response sensitivity.
1 push button for testing the MIN (low-level) alarm.
1 Push button “Reset”
Cable entry
Cable gland with integral cable clamp
M 16 (PG 9), M 20 (PG 16)
Protection
IP 65 to DIN EN 60529
Weight
Approx. 0.8 kg
Ambient temperature
when system is switched on: 0 ° ... 70 °C, during operation: -10 ... 70 °C
Transport temperature
–20 ... +80 °C (<100 hours), defrosting time of the de-energized equipment before it can be put into
operation: 24 hours.
Storage temperature
–20 ... +70 °C, defrosting time of the de-energized equipment before it can be put into operation:
24 hours.
Relative humidity
max. 95 %, no moisture condensation
